Annaly Mortgage (NYSE:NLY) specializes in investing in Mortgage-Backed Securities Mortgage-backed securities (MSBs) Securities backed by a pool of mortgage loans. . Murray doesn't expect any particular news from NLY until the late September dividend announcement, but interest rate moves up and down will likely affect the stock. The stock is at a very good buy point and the current yield is 12%. Bank of America (NYSE:BAC) is one of the world's leading financial services The examples and perspective in this article or section may not represent a worldwide view of the subject. Please [ improve this article] or discuss the issue on the talk page. companies. This has been flirting with a new high since Murray bought it and it is not far away. As a quality dividend paying stock it does tend to do better on weak market days. He continues to consider it a buy on dips and a good stock to add to. CCA Industries (AMEX:CAW) is engaged in the health and beauty aids business with a line of health and beauty aids products which it has manufactured on its behalf under its formulations. The daily chart looks very good. The pull back after the breakout has been very well contained. Now there appears to be some of the same steady accumulation type buying that attracted Murray to the stock originally. Waste Connections (NYSE:WCN) is a regional, integrated solid waste services company that provides solid waste collection, transfer, disposal and recycling services in secondary markets of the Western U.S. The quarterly report that came out last Thursday was good and the stock trades well.
